Professional Applications & Engineering Value
This 1/2" Schedule 80 CPVC pipe is engineered to address critical challenges in food industry and chemical processing systems, where exposure to corrosive agents like hydrochloric acid, sulfuric acid, and sodium hydroxide can degrade ordinary materials. Its rigid CPVC plastic composition and threaded NPT design ensure a tight seal, preventing leaks that lead to downtime and contamination. By withstanding high pressures and temperatures, it reduces maintenance costs and extends service life in applications involving hot water, deionized water, and various chemicals, while NSF/ANSI 61 certification confirms its safety for drinking water contact, providing peace of mind in regulated environments.
Specification Summary & Compliance
This pipe meets ASTM D1784 specifications for material quality and NSF/ANSI 61 for drinking water safety, with RoHS 3 (2015/863/EU) compliance ensuring environmental responsibility. It features NPT threaded ends for precise connections, a Schedule 80 wall thickness for enhanced strength, and dimensions including a 0.546" ID and 27/32" OD. Designed for maximum pressure of 420 psi at 72°F and temperature up to 200°F, it is ideal for industrial use with standard vacuum ratings.
